函数名: strlen 头文件:<string.h> 函数原型: int strlen(const char *str); 功能: 计算字符串长度 参数: const char *str 为要计算的字符串 返回值: 返回字符串str的长度 程序例:计算字符串str的长度 1 2 3 4 5 6 7 8 9 10 11 12
也即,当你向strlen函数传递一个字符串名作为其参数时,strlen函数会返回字符串的长度。 需要注意的是: 1.使用strlen函数需要包含头文件<string.h> 2.使用strlen函数计算出的字符串长度是字符串开头字符到终止空字符(也即'\0')之间的字符数。而不是字符串的定义大小。 (有关第二点在本文的第二部分会进行实操案...
本篇文章介绍的函数需要包含的头文件都是#include 前言 C语言中对字符和字符串的处理很是频繁,但是C语言本身是没有字符串类型的,字符串通常放在 常量字符串 中或者 字符数组 中。字符串常量 适用于那些对它不做修改的字符串函数.1.求字符串长度——strlen strlen是库函数,我们要知道库函数的参数和它的功能是C...
<C> 字符串相关的函数 一.strlen 1.头文件:#include<string.h> 2.返回值:(无符号int)字符串长度 3.作用:计算字符串的长度 4.与sizeof的区分:sizeof是求大小的 这里用一道例题来说明 1#include<stdio.h>2#include<string.h>34intmain()5{6charstr1[] ="abcde";7inta = strlen(str1);//58intb ...
在C语言中,可以使用strlen()函数来计算字符串的长度。这个函数定义在<string.h>头文件中。其基本语法如下: #include <string.h> size_t strlen(const char *str); 复制代码 其中,str是要计算长度的字符串。strlen()函数返回一个size_t类型的值,表示字符串的长度,不包括字符串结尾的空字符\0。例如: #...
在C语言中,可以使用内置的strlen()函数来计算字符串的长度。该函数位于string.h头文件中。以下是一个示例代码: #include <stdio.h> #include <string.h> int main() { char str[50] = "Hello, World!"; int length = strlen(str); printf("Length of the string: %d\n", length); return 0; } ...
在C语言中,用于求字符串长度的函数是strlen。这个函数是C标准库中的一个函数,定义在<string.h>头文件中。strlen函数计算的是字符串的长度,即从字符串的起始位置到终止字符(\0)之间的字符数(不包括终止字符\0)。 下面是一个简单的C语言函数示例,该函数使用strlen来获取字符串的长度,并返回该长度: c #...
c语言strlen函数, 函数原型,函数头文件 1、函数原型(利用指针求字符串的长度) #include <stdio.h>size_t strlen(constchar*s)//函数头的形参为常数的、指向char型的指针,也就是接收的形参为指针(实际上传入的是字符串数组,函数间数组的传递实际上是通过指向第一个元素的指针完成的){//函数的返回值设置的位...
在C语言中,可以使用strlen()函数来求字符串的长度。该函数定义在string.h头文件中。下面是一个示例代码,演示如何使用strlen()函数来求字符串的长度:```c#include<stdio.h>#include<string.h>intmain(){ charstr[]="Hello,world!";intlength=strlen(str);printf("字符串的长度为:%d\n",length);return0...